The Fundamentals of Symmetry in Nature<\/h2>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">a. Types of symmetry: rotational, reflective, translational, and glide symmetry<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Nature exhibits various symmetry types: <strong>reflective symmetry<\/strong> appears in butterflies and human faces; <strong>rotational symmetry<\/strong> is seen in starfish and flowers; <strong>translational symmetry<\/strong> occurs in patterned surfaces like snake skins; and <strong>glide symmetry<\/strong> combines reflection and translation, evident in certain crystalline structures.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">b. Biological examples: bilateral symmetry in animals, radial symmetry in flowers and sea stars<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Bilateral symmetry, where an organism divides into mirror-image halves, is crucial for movement and sensory processing, exemplified in mammals and insects. Radial symmetry, with multiple symmetrically arranged parts, benefits sessile or slow-moving creatures like sea stars and corals, aiding in feeding and protection.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">c. Physical principles: how symmetry governs atomic and molecular structures<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">At microscopic levels, symmetry determines atomic arrangements, influencing chemical properties and physical behaviors. For instance, the symmetrical structure of water molecules underpins hydrogen bonding, while crystal lattices rely on translational symmetry to define their unique properties.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section3\" style=\"font-size: 2em;margin-top: 40px;color: #2980b9\">3. Mathematical Foundations of Symmetry<\/h2>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">a. Group theory basics: symmetry groups and their properties<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Group theory provides a formal framework to classify symmetry operations\u2014such as rotations and reflections\u2014by grouping them into mathematical structures called symmetry groups. These groups help analyze how objects or patterns remain invariant under specific transformations, revealing the underlying order.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">b. Geometric transformations and invariance<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Transformations like rotation, reflection, and translation alter an object\u2019s position or orientation but may leave certain properties unchanged. The concept of invariance describes these preserved features, which are fundamental to understanding symmetry\u2019s mathematical nature.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">c. Symmetry in crystallography and natural patterns<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Crystallography uses symmetry groups to categorize crystal structures, explaining their physical properties. Similarly, natural patterns\u2014such as honeycombs or snowflakes\u2014exhibit symmetry principles that can be described mathematically, illustrating the universality of these concepts.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section4\" style=\"font-size: 2em;margin-top: 40px;color: #2980b9\">4. Symmetry as a Driver of Function and Efficiency in Nature<\/h2>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">a. Evolutionary advantages of symmetric structures<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Symmetry often signifies health and genetic fitness, attracting mates or deterring predators. For example, bilateral symmetry in animals enhances coordinated movement, while symmetric flowers optimize pollination efficiency.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">b. Symmetry in physics: conservation laws and fundamental interactions<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Physical laws, such as conservation of momentum and charge, are closely linked to symmetry principles through Noether\u2019s theorem. Symmetries in fundamental forces shape the universe\u2019s structure, from atomic interactions to cosmic phenomena.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">c. Case studies: DNA double helix, honeycomb structures, and crystal lattices<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">DNA\u2019s double helix exhibits helical symmetry, allowing efficient storage and replication of genetic information. Honeycomb structures maximize space and strength with hexagonal symmetry, exemplifying engineered natural efficiency. Crystals like quartz display repeating lattice symmetries, influencing their optical and electronic properties.<\/p>\n<h2 id=\"section5\" style=\"font-size: 2em;margin-top: 40px;color: #2980b9\">5. Non-Obvious Depths: Symmetry and Complexity in Nature and Games<\/h2>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">a. Symmetry-breaking and chaos: transitions from order to disorder<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">While symmetry often signifies order, its breaking can lead to chaos and complexity. For example, in fluid dynamics, small disruptions in symmetric flow patterns can trigger turbulent behavior, illustrating how systems evolve from symmetry to disorder.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">b. Fractals and recursive symmetry: complexity arising from simple rules<\/h3>\n<p style=\"margin-top: 10px\">Fractal patterns, such as snowflakes or coastlines, exhibit recursive symmetry. These self-similar structures emerge from simple iterative rules, demonstrating how complexity can arise from fundamental symmetrical principles.<\/p>\n<h3 style=\"font-size: 1.5em;margin-top: 30px;color: #16a085\">c.
